Hodgenville City Council will open bids at 10 a.m. Jan. 19 for the Hamilton Heights sewer project.
Mayor Terry Cruse said Monday that work on the area will begin “as soon as possible,” perhaps March, “depending on the weather.”
The City has been dealing with sections of the street collapsing in that area, Cruse said.
In other business:
Hodgenville Fire Chief Wally Sparks reported for the month: one vehicle fire, a carbon monoxide detector going off at the jail and two traffic control runs due to accidents.
